Let's explore some of the most in-demand careers in the biomedical prototyping industry and their respective job market trends, salary ranges, and skill demands in the UK: 1. **Bioengineer**: Bioengineers leverage engineering principles and design techniques to develop new medical technologies, treatments, and devices. They work closely with healthcare professionals, researchers, and patients to understand their needs and develop innovative solutions. The average salary for a Bioengineer in the UK is ÂŁ34,000-ÂŁ48,000, with a projected job growth rate of 12% by 2025. 2. **Medical Device Engineer**: Medical Device Engineers work on designing, developing, and testing medical devices such as pacemakers, MRI machines, and diagnostic equipment. They collaborate with cross-functional teams, including researchers, clinicians, and regulatory affairs experts, to ensure device safety, efficacy, and compliance with industry standards. The average salary for a Medical Device Engineer in the UK is ÂŁ30,000-ÂŁ50,000, with a projected job growth rate of 9% by 2025. 3. **Medical Prototypist**: Medical Prototypists create physical models and prototypes of medical devices and technologies. They use various materials and fabrication techniques, including 3D printing, CNC machining, and hand fabrication, to produce accurate and functional representations of medical device designs. The average salary for a Medical Prototypist in the UK is ÂŁ25,000-ÂŁ35,000, with a projected job growth rate of 10% by 2025. 4. **Manufacturing Engineer**: Manufacturing Engineers are responsible for designing, implementing, and optimizing the manufacturing processes for medical devices and equipment. They ensure that production lines are efficient, cost-effective, and compliant with industry regulations. The average salary for a Manufacturing Engineer in the UK is ÂŁ30,000-ÂŁ45,000, with a projected job growth rate of 8% by 2025. 5. **Industrial Designer**: Industrial Designers focus on the aesthetics, functionality, and usability of medical devices and equipment. They collaborate with engineering teams, researchers, and clinicians to create designs that meet user needs, comply with industry standards, and have a positive impact on patient outcomes
